Planning performance agreements

Why sign up for a planning performance agreement?

A PPA does not guarantee your project will be approved, but it gives you the best chance of a positive outcome. It removes some uncertainty and helps keep communications open throughout the planning process.

Other benefits of a PPA are:

  • you'll know the timescale for reaching a decision on your application
  • we'll give you the key dates and elements in writing and may also give you a specific planning committee date
  • Guildford Borough Council officers can share their expertise through the application process
  • both parties can agree on changes to the timescale or extensions to the deadline
  • you can discuss and solve issues as they arise and make changes to your application if needed
  • we can tell you some of the costs up front
  • you can discuss planning applications with council officers and consultees
  • you'll have a named officer contact, who can discuss your application at any point during the process
